Turning Data into Gold with Salesforce AI
Information is only as valuable as what you can do with it, and Salesforce's Einstein-driven AI makes it worth it.

I previously worked for a mid-sized company that was drowning in an ocean of disparate CRM records, social media discussions, and website analytics. Leads were slipping between the cracks, and marketing was a shot in the dark. With the power of Salesforce's Data Cloud, we knitted together a "Customer 360" view, bringing all the data streams together. The result was staggering:

  • Einstein sped up lead assignment from 12 hours to under 5 minutes by identifying patterns the human eye cannot see.

  • Top-performing sales reps closed deals 25% faster as AI-prioritized "hot leads" drove an 18% boost in three-month conversion rates.

The numbers don't lie. Salesforce shows that companies using Einstein on their payroll experience:

  • 30% better lead scoring accuracy.

  • 35% average email open rate increase with campaign-driven targeted campaigns using Marketing Cloud.

In a single campaign, we employed Einstein's content creation strength to maximize touch on a B2B customer. Response rates hit 22% over 8%, because each message hit dead center in front of its listeners. That’s not automation—it’s precision with volume. For marketing and sales teams, it means less time sifting noise and more time closing the deal.

Scaling Fast with Salesforce's Cloud Muscle

While the cloud represents the infrastructure, AI represents the brain. Salesforce's multi-cloud architecture—via Sales Cloud, Marketing Cloud, and Service Cloud—is driving disciplined processes into flexible, elastic computers.

I orchestrated a cloud migration for a retailer bogged down in legacy on-premises applications. Campaigns went out in three weeks, and IT costs were gutting 15% of their budget. With them on Salesforce's cloud, the effect was transformative:

  • IT overhead fell by 40%.

  • The global retailer promoted globally across 12 markets in 72 hours—a record previously impossible.

The bigger data is no less impressive. According to a 2023 IDC study, businesses using Salesforce's cloud experience:

  • Deploying new features 27% faster.

  • Experiencing 32% less downtime than traditional systems.

In another instance, we integrated a third-party analytics application into Sales Cloud via prebuilt integrations, shrinking months of integration down to weeks. Scaling for the holiday season or implementing AI-powered chatbots for customer support, all thanks to the cloud's capacity to stretch and adjust. It's not merely saving dollars—it's getting ahead in an era where the future turns over night.

Moreover, Salesforce bridges the marketing-to-sales gap more than ever. Agentforce united a customer's teams on shared, real-time KPIs. Marketing invested ad spend in a campaign in light of sales performance, and reps received leads in under 2 minutes—compared to 15. The result? Response rates on a campaign rose from 10% to 28%. Data is a team sport with this integrated solution, providing measurable results.
